How much does it cost to rent an apartment in La Crosse?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
La Crosse Studio Apartments | $1,977 | $1,580 | $2,305 |
La Crosse 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,284 | $1,120 | $3,427 |
La Crosse 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,048 | $1,460 | $4,550 |
La Crosse 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,175 | $1,968 | $4,773 |

Getting Around the La Crosse Neighborhood in Renton, WA
Walk Score®
10 / 100
Car-Dependent
Almost all errands require a car
Bike Score®
14 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
28 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
